Eighty-Two
‘Is she okay?’ Penn asked, overtaking a bus that had pulled in to pick up passengers.
The boss had asked them to keep Grace on screen while he and Stacey headed over to Butler’s builders. The boss and Bryant were heading straight for the property.
‘She’s pacing at the moment,’ Stacey said. ‘I wish I could reach in and reassure her that everything is going to be okay, that she’s being watched by the good guys now.’
He nodded. He felt the same way.
‘I just have this awful feeling that we’ve missed him, that he’s on his way and—’
‘Stace, stop it. Just focus on the fact that right now we can see her and she’s safe.’
He had the same feeling, and although he kept telling himself that by using the M5 and M42 Alvechurch was only about twenty-five minutes away, it felt a long way the boss was travelling right about now.
‘What happened when you called his phone?’ Penn asked.
Before they’d left, Stacey had tried to make contact with Butler, to ask him a couple more questions to gauge if he was in the car or somewhere other than the office.
‘The first time it rang out until it cut off, and second time it went straight to voicemail.’
He really didn’t want to speak to them right now.
‘What about the landline to the business?’
‘Answerphone.’
‘Bloody hell,’ Penn said, wishing the car would eat up the miles to Quinton a bit quicker.
Stacey put Grace on her lap as she reached for her own ringing phone.
‘Go ahead, boss,’ she said after putting it on loudspeaker.
